Golden Valley experiences four distinct seasons with an average annual temperature of 51°F (11°C). Winters average 34°F in January while summers reach 73°F in July. The area gets 330 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 11.0 inches. The area receives 16.7 inches of snow annually.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 41.

Golden Valley has a seasonal temperature swing of 40°F / from 33°F in December to 73°F in July. Total annual precipitation is 8.7 inches, with January being the wettest month (1.2") and July the driest (0.3").
